IgAnony vs Picuki: Which Story Viewer Is Better? (2026)
IgAnony and Picuki both turn up when you want to view Instagram stories without logging in, but they’re built for slightly different jobs. IgAnony is a focused anonymous story viewer. Picuki is a broader profile browser with grid viewing and light photo editing bolted on.
Choosing between them comes down to two questions: do you want just clean story viewing, or do you also want to browse profiles and edit images? And how much downtime can you tolerate — because both have reliability issues in 2026. Here’s the honest comparison.
What Are IgAnony and Picuki?
IgAnony (iganony.com): A focused anonymous Instagram story viewer covering stories, highlights, and profile-picture viewing. It prioritizes a minimal, uncluttered interface and is heavily searched in this category.
Picuki: A web-based Instagram viewer and light editor. Beyond stories, it offers grid-style profile browsing, post viewing, and basic photo editing. Its selling point is breadth — it’s closer to an all-purpose public-profile browser than a single-purpose story tool.
The Core Difference: Focus vs Breadth
IgAnony does one thing and keeps the screen clean while doing it. If all you ever want is to watch a story or highlight anonymously, its narrow scope is a feature.
Picuki casts a wider net. Want to scroll a profile’s full grid, view individual posts, or do quick photo edits? Picuki covers those where IgAnony doesn’t. The cost of that versatility is a busier, more ad-supported interface.
The Reliability Question
This is where both stumble, but differently. IgAnony’s 2026 reliability has been poor — extended downtime is common enough that “IgAnony not working” is a frequent search, with no status page and no recovery estimate.
Picuki also has a long history of recurring outages. When Instagram changes how it serves content, Picuki can break for hours or days. Neither is bulletproof; both are tools you should have a backup for. For day-to-day use, treat “is it up right now?” as the deciding factor on any given day.

Privacy and Honesty
Neither tool asks for your Instagram login, and both work strictly on public content fetched server-side. That’s the single most important privacy factor, and both pass.
It’s worth repeating the honest caveat: neither IgAnony nor Picuki can view private accounts, and no legitimate tool can. Instagram never sends a private account’s media to non-followers, so any site claiming “private access” is a scam. Both tools stick to public content, which is the correct behavior.
